What Types of Work and Facilities Can PACU Registered Nurses Expect in San Antonio, TX?

As a PACU Registered Nurse in San Antonio, Texas, you can expect to work in a variety of dynamic healthcare settings, including esteemed hospitals, outpatient surgical centers, and specialized clinics. Facilities such as University Health System and Methodist Healthcare offer robust postoperative care environments where you’ll monitor patients recovering from anesthesia, manage pain relief regimens, and assess vital signs to ensure a smooth recovery. Additionally, you may engage in patient education on post-surgical care and discharge instructions. Exclusive Order. Founded by the Sisters of Mercy in 1880, Emory Saint Joseph’s Hospital is Atlanta’s longest-serving hospital. Today, the 410-bed, acute-care facility is recognized as one of the top specialty-referral hospitals in the Southeast. Emory Saint Joseph’s is a leader among all Georgia hospitals and is part of the Emory Healthcare system. Our Mission Furthering the healing ministry of the Sisters of Mercy, Emory Saint Joseph’s Hospital gives tangible expression to Christ’s merciful love by providing compassionate, clinically excellent health care in the spirit of loving service to those in need, with special attention to the poor and vulnerable. Reverence for every person Commitment to those in need Integrity Caring Excellence Our History Emory Saint Joseph’s Hospital is Atlanta’s longest-serving hospital, founded by the Sisters of Mercy in 1880. Four sisters, with just 50 cents between them, opened the Atlanta Hospital – the city’s first after the Civil War. What started in a small house on Baker Street is now a 32-acre campus in north Atlanta. It was renamed Saint Joseph’s Hospital in the 1970s. Our mission is the same today as it was over 130 years ago to provide compassionate care, especially to those in need.
